Tuition & Fees
Tuition, fees, and charges are authorized by state statute; however, the specific amounts and the determination to increase the fees and charges are made by the University administration and The University of Texas System Board of Regents.

Financial Aid
There are various types of financial aid and student employment available for graduate students pursuing a degree at the University of Texas at Arlington. This includes scholarships, fellowships, grant programs, work-study programs, graduate loan programs, veteran’s benefits, and various forms of on-campus and off-campus student employment.
